December 2, 20214 yr 19 hours ago, aniiran said: We are noticing that it works for 20 mins then reverts to tearing... seems to be a MSFS issue not NVIDIA. Yes, it was first introduced in SU5. Back then the workaround was to set resolution scaling to 100. Then it was sorted in SU6. Then it was brought back in SU7, but this time it's much more widespread and setting res. scale to 100 does not fix it. What worked for me was to do a clean install of the Nvidia drivers. But don't update to the latest 497.09 because it causes CTD. The driver that worked for me was 496.84. However there is another hotfix driver after that one named 496.98, but I have not tried that one with MSFS yet.
